Selecting MGO Board vs. Gypsum Board: Which is Right for You?

When embarking on a construction project, choosing the right supplies is crucial. Two popular choices for interior walls are MGO board and gypsum board. Both offer benefits, but which one is ideal for your needs?

MGO board, or Magnesium Oxide board, is a durable alternative to traditional gypsum board. It's known for its fire resistance, moisture resistance, and sound insulation properties.

On the other hand, gypsum board is a more conventional choice. It's lighter than MGO board and cheaper.

Let's investigate the key differences between these two boards:

  • Flammability Rating: MGO board excels in fire resistance, making it a secure option for areas where fire safety is paramount.
  • Moisture Resistance: MGO board is highly resistant to moisture, ensuring it suitable for humid environments like bathrooms and kitchens.
  • Acoustic Performance: MGO board offers superior sound insulation properties, creating a quieter environment.
  • Density: Gypsum board is lighter than MGO board, which may make it simpler to install.
  • Price: Gypsum board is typically more affordable than MGO board.

The best choice between MGO board and gypsum board varies on your specific project demands. read more Consider factors like fire safety, moisture exposure, sound insulation needs, budget, and ease of installation.

Construction Innovation: Introducing MGO Board

In the ever-evolving realm of construction, safety remains paramount. As architects and builders strive to create durable and secure structures, the demand for robust fire-resistant materials has never been greater. Enter MGO board, a cutting-edge solution that is rapidly gaining recognition in the industry for its exceptional flame-retardant properties. MGO board, short for Magnesium Oxide Board, is an inorganic composite material made from magnesium oxide and cellulose fibers. This unique combination imparts remarkable stability while ensuring outstanding resistance to fire spread.

The exceptional efficacy of MGO board stems from its inherent chemical composition. Magnesium oxide, a naturally occurring mineral, has an extremely high melting point and efficiently absorbs heat energy, preventing it from spreading to surrounding materials. Moreover, MGO board's non-combustible nature means that it will not ignite or contribute to the growth of a fire.

  • Furthermore, MGO board offers numerous other advantages beyond its exceptional fire resistance.
  • This material is lightweight and easy to install, reducing labor costs and construction time.
  • Furthermore, it exhibits high moisture resistance, making it ideal for use in humid environments or applications subject to water damage.
